HVAC & AC Replacement Cost in Richmond Hill, Georgia: 2026 Prices

Need HVAC & AC replacement in Richmond Hill, GA? Expect to pay between $5,500 and $12,500 for a full system replacement. This range varies based on several factors, including the system’s SEER rating, the size of your home, ductwork condition, and the contractor you choose. Material Prices

While HVAC systems don’t have material *types* like windows or siding, consider the cost differences between system types, specifically focusing on Heat Pumps which are ideal for Georgia’s climate:

System Type Average Cost (Installed) Notes
Standard Split System AC $4,000 – $7,000 Cooling only; requires separate furnace for heat. Less common in newer installations in GA due to heat pump efficiency.
Heat Pump System $5,500 – $10,000 Provides both heating and cooling. Highly efficient and popular in Georgia.
High-Efficiency Heat Pump (SEER2 16+) $7,000 – $12,500 Greater energy savings and improved comfort. Qualifies for potential rebates.
Ductless Mini-Split System (per zone) $3,000 – $6,000 For individual room cooling and heating; no ductwork required. Great for additions or targeted cooling.

Local Factors

Several local factors influence the cost of HVAC & AC replacement in Richmond Hill:

  • Permits: Bryan County requires permits for HVAC replacements. Permit fees typically range from $50 to $200, depending on the scope of the project. Your contractor should handle the permit process.
  • Installation Labor Rates: Labor rates for HVAC technicians in the Richmond Hill area typically range from $75 to $150 per hour. The complexity of the installation (e.g., ductwork modifications, accessibility) will affect the total labor cost.
  • Contractor Availability: During peak seasons (summer and winter), contractor availability may be limited, potentially leading to longer wait times and possibly higher prices. Plan your replacement during the off-season (spring or fall) if possible.
  • Disposal Fees: Disposal of old HVAC equipment may incur additional fees, typically around $50 to $100.
  • Verify Contractor Licensing: Always ensure your HVAC contractor is licensed in Georgia. You can verify their license at Georgia State Construction Industry Licensing Board.

Weather Impact

Richmond Hill’s humid subtropical climate significantly impacts HVAC system selection and efficiency:

  • Humidity Control: High humidity levels necessitate systems with excellent moisture removal capabilities. Look for units with features like variable-speed blowers and dehumidification modes to prevent mold growth and maintain comfortable indoor humidity levels.
  • Pollen and Air Filtration: Georgia’s high pollen counts, especially in spring, require robust air filtration. Consider systems with HEPA filters or UV light air purifiers to improve indoor air quality and reduce allergens.
  • SEER2 Ratings: Upgrading to a system that meets the 2026 SEER2 standards is crucial for energy efficiency. Higher SEER2 ratings translate to lower cooling costs, especially during Richmond Hill’s long, hot summers. Georgia Power customers will see a noticeable reduction in their summer cooling bills with a higher-efficiency unit.
  • Heat Pumps for Mild Winters: Given Richmond Hill’s mild winters and hot summers, heat pumps are an ideal choice. They provide efficient heating and cooling, making them a versatile and cost-effective solution.

FAQ

  1. How long does HVAC replacement typically take?
    The actual replacement of the unit usually takes one to two days. However, some jobs with extensive ductwork changes or other complications may take longer.
  2. Do I need to be home during the installation?
    It’s highly recommended that you or another responsible adult be present during the installation to answer any questions the technicians may have and to inspect the completed work.
  3. What can I do to prepare my home for HVAC replacement?
    Clear the area around your existing HVAC unit, both inside and outside. Remove any obstacles that might hinder the technicians’ access. Ensure pets are safely contained.
